When cooling food in shallow metal pans, be sure to: 1. Pour hot food into shallow metal pans. The shallower the pan the faster the food will cool. 2. Stirring food speeds up cooling time. 3. Types: • Refrigerators—designed to hold the internal temperature of food products below 41 F. • Tempering boxes—units for thawing frozen foods. Steady temperature of 40 F. • Storage freezers—units for frozen foods. Constant temperature of -10 to 0 F. Recommended humidity range of 75% and 95% (85%-95% for perishable foods) direct issue. To hold for service, place the breaded items in a single layer on a pan or rack and refrigerate. Don't hold very moist items, such as raw clams or oysters, as the breading will quickly become soggy. 8. Strain the egg wash and sift the flour and crumbs as often as necessary to remove lumps.Examples of Potentially Hazardous Foods. (3) tips for safe RECEIVING of food: 1) check the temp. 2) use only grade A eggs, pasteurized milk products and meat. 3) check cans for dents & packages for leak and tears. Cut melons, tomatoes, and leafy greens should be kept at 41 degrees Fahrenheit (5C) or lower.-. Keep whole citrus fruit, hard-rind squash, eggplant, and root vegetables in cool, dry storage at 60-70 degrees Fahrenheit (16-21C).-.
